What Does It Truly Mean to Take Care of Yourself?
“Taking care of yourself” has become a widely used slogan. We see it in advertisements, on packaging, on social media, often accompanied by a long list of steps to follow. Instead of bringing relaxation, this concept can sometimes create pressure. Well-being does not mean perfection, nor does it depend on expensive products or standardized solutions.
True self-care begins with a pause—slowing down, taking a moment of honesty with yourself. The female body does not operate on a linear schedule but in cycles. There are times when you have energy and motivation to act, and other times when you feel the need to retreat and rest. Both are normal. Both are valuable.
